banner First let's discuss about management. It is an on going process that manages your resources efficiently. For Forex trading, money management is about sizing your trading lots, margin call and risk you can handle with your limited capital.

In order to practice effective money management, you need to know 2 things. First is your capital that is used to trade. Second is the leverage of your account. The trades are mention here default 100k full contract at 1 lot. Mini lots are 0.1 for 10k contract.

Capital: Your Forex Trading fund

Every forex trader will need to have capital as funding to trade forex. Since it is the currency market, your have to fund in money into your trading account and use it as a capital for Forex trading. The default currency is usually United State Dollar. But it you use Great Britain Pound or Europe Euro, the trades will automatically convert to the currency that you buy or sell using the broker exchange rate. Example if you are default using USD in your trading account and you buy EURGBP, your USD will be converted to EUR and use that to buy GBP. (USD * exchange rate of EUR * exchange rate of GBP) to buy 1 lot of EURGBP. This will be the amount that will be used to buy and will show as holding equity in your trading account summary. The margin will be depending on your leverage which is the next section.



Leverage and trading account.

If you have a leverage account of 100:1, buying 1 lot at 100k contract, you will need to have $1k holding capital. This is using USD as a basis. So if you are buying EURGBP, your $1k will multiply by exchange rate of USDEUR and EURGBP. Notice that the exchange rate is usually quoted in EURUSD, so you need to convert is to USDEUR by dividing it over numeration 1. So you may be required to have $1.8k USD to execute this buy 1 lot trade. As you can see, buy currency that is much more higher exchange rate then your default currency you will need more capital. But the profit and loss will also increase due to this. Meaning if your trade win 100 pips from selling of EURGBP, your profit will be $1.8k (higher then $1k profit USD as default). This is a double edge sword. Losses appied. (Am not taking into account swap).


With the above 2 values, you can easily calculate the capital you need. But what is your minimum level or capital that needed to handle losses and drawdown? When we talk about drawdown is referring to the maximum drawdown for unrealized loss that your trading account will not margin call out. Example if your trading is set to stop loss of 100 pips and maximum drawdown is 4 lots, so effectively your capital must be able to take 500 pips of losses before you profit can come back. For a full 100k contract that would be $5k for USD default. As a rule of thumb, taking into account highest exchange rate for USD to other currency, 10% rule applies. This is taking into account that your loss does not go beyond 500pips. If it does, use 0.2 to 0.5 lots trading instead. This will bring down your 10% to 2% or 5% respectively.

This is the portion where many traders did not estimate when running expert advisor. If your combined expert advisor gives 1000 pips maximum drawdown, you have to take into account this -1000 pips into your money management.

Risk control tends to be the last thing that most traders focus on, perhaps because of the popular belief that it's their trading strategy that will generate great fortunes. But ultimately, a strategy alone won't create riches. A trader or investor needs to develop discipline, a strong financial psychology, and a sound money management system to maximize profits and keep them out of financial danger. In A Trader's Money Management System, veteran trader Bennett McDowell offers readers an expert guide to the most important elements of money management in trading.McDowell shares his personal money management system, with the ultimate goal of helping you design your own system, customized to fit your risk tolerance, your experience level, and financial needs. He identifies the six types of risk to consider every time you make a trade—trade risk, market risk, margin risk, liquidity risk, overnight risk, and volatility risk—covering each in detail.
In easy-to-understand terms, the author then breaks down his system into five key elements. He first explains the psychology of risk control, telling what issues to look for and how to address them in order to more effectively implement your money management system. McDowell then details a variety of stop-loss approaches and gives you tips on how to make sure you adhere to them when they're hit. He follows with a discussion of trade size, showing how to determine how large or small your trade size should be so that you are not overextending your risk. McDowell then covers the crucial element of record keeping, and explains how it pays significant dividends. Finally, he shows how to design a realistic personal plan—one that you will continue to use and profit from.

Bennett A. McDowell is the founder of TradersCoach.com® and an expert in technical analysis and complex trading platforms. Earlier in his career as a financial advisor, McDowell used his own proprietary trading system to serve a community of high-net-worth clients. This system is now known as Applied Reality Trading®, or ART®, and is used by traders around the world in over forty countries. McDowell lectures nationally and writes articles for many leading trading publications, including Technical Analysis of Stocks & Commodities magazine. He is a recognized leader in trading education and is honored to be included as a member of the eSignal “Trading with the Masters” team. McDowell is also the author of The ART® of Trading, which is published by Wiley.

Brent Penfold is a full time trader, author, educator and licensed advisor. He began his career in 1983 as an institutional dealer with Bank America and today specializes in trading forex and global indices. Brent is the author of the bestselling book Trading the SPI (Wiley 2005) and is profiled in John Atkinson's e-book The Stock Market Wizards of Australia. Brent publishes daily newsletters for active Forex and Index traders and is a popular and sought after international speaker who has presented to traders throughout the Asia Pacific region in Singapore, Hong Kong, Malaysia, Vietnam, Thailand, India, China, Australia, and New Zealand.
Brent is a licensed futures advisor (AFSL 225946) and holds a Master of Commerce (Finance) degree.
